DHCP (Dynamic Host Configuration Protocol) och DNS (Domain Name System) är båda skapade för att göra det enkelt för oss att använda nätverk eller Internet. Men de är helt två olika tekniker i faktiska applikationer. DHCP är ett protokoll som hjälper oss att tilldela en IP-adress och relaterad IP-information till datorn i nätverket. Många nätverksswitchar använder också DHCP för att tillhandahålla värdefulla TCP/IP-nätverkstjänster, till exempel hjälper det att automatiskt uppgradera programvara på klientsystem. Medan DNS används för att konvertera ett webbplatsnamn som FS.COM IP-adress och vice versa. Detta för att säkerställa att vår dator kan hitta rätt webbplats eftersom en dator bara kan hitta en webbplats via sin IP-adress snarare än sitt domännamn. Du kan fortfarande vara förvirrad över hur man skiljer dem så att vi har skapat en detaljerad översikt över exakt hur DHCP & DNS fungerar och skillnaderna mellan dem.
hur fungerar DHCP?
DHCP fungerar genom att leasa IP-adresser och IP-information till nätverksklienter under en tidsperiod. För att uppnå detta måste DHCP-klienten interagera med DHCP-servrar genom en serie DHCP-meddelanden, som huvudsakligen inkluderar DHCP DISCOVER, DHCP OFFER, DHCP REQUEST och DHCP ACK, som visas i följande figur.
Figur 1: Hur fungerar DHCP
som visas ovan är procedurerna för hur en dynamisk IP-adress tilldelas av DHCP-servern följande.
-
DHCP Discovery-klientdatorn skickar ut ett sändningspaket inklusive dess namn och MAC-adress för att hitta en DHCP-server.
-
DHCP-erbjudande-en DHCP-server svarar på ”Discovery” med ett erbjudande om en IP-adress som är tillgänglig.
-
DHCP-servern svarar på ”Discovery” med ett erbjudande om en IP-adress som är tillgänglig.
-
DHCP-begäran-klientdatorn svarar sedan med en DHCP-begäran om att fråga DHCP-servern om den erbjudna IP-adressen.
-
DHCP Ack-DHCP-servern skickar en DHCP ACK för att berätta för klienten att det är okej att använda den begärda IP-adressen som tilldelats den nu.
enkelt uttryckt är det en historia om ”ta och ge” mellan DHCP-klient (a) och DHCP-server (B):
-
-A: Vem kan ge mig en IP-adress?
-
-B: Ummm, låt mig kolla … det finns en tillgänglig!
-
-A: Bra! Ge mig, snälla!
-
-B: inga problem, här är du.
hur fungerar DNS?
som visas nedan, när du skriver ett domännamn i webbläsaren, till exempel, fs.com, webbläsaren har ofta ingen aning om var FS.COM är. Därför kommer det att skicka en fråga till LDNS (lokal DNS-Server) ställa frågor som ”Vad är IP-adressen för FS.COM”. om LDNS inte har någon post för FS.COM, det kommer att söka på Internet för att ta reda på vem som äger www.fs.com. detaljerade arbetsförfaranden är följande.
-
först går LDNS till en av rotservrarna som leder den till .com DNS-servern.
-
. com DNS-servern hittar sedan ägaren till www.fs.com och meddelar LDNS med en namnserver (ns) post för FS.COM.
-
LDNS svarar genom att begära en adresspost (en post) som innehåller IP-adressen för FS.COM.
-
efter att ha mottagit a-posten skickar LDNS IP-adressen till webbläsaren och cachar IP-adressinformationen för framtida referens.
Figur 2: Hur fungerar DNS
DHCP och DNS: Vad är deras skillnader
från ovanstående, även om både DHCP och DNS är relaterade till IP-adresser, spelar de helt olika roller. För att vara tydlig, här använder ett diagram för att avsluta DHCP vs DNS skillnader:
parametrar | DHCP | DNS |
---|---|---|
Basic | ett protokoll för att tilldela IP-adress till värden statiskt eller dynamiskt. | en adresslösningsmekanism. |
relaterade protokoll | UDP | UDP och TCP |
Server | DHCP-servern ansvarar för att tilldela de tillfälliga adresserna till klientdatorn under en leasingtid och sedan förlänga hyresavtalet enligt kravet. | DNS-servern ansvarar för att acceptera frågorna via klienten och svara tillbaka med resultaten. |
arbetsmetodik | centraliserad | decentraliserad |
funktioner | 1. Ge ytterligare information som IP-adresser för datorns värd och subnätmask.2. Tilldelar IP till värd för en viss leasingtid. | 1. Täcker symboliska namn till IP-adress och vice versa.2. Används för att lokalisera active directory-domänservrar. |
fördel | tillförlitlig IP-adress konfiguration och minskad nätverksadministration. | eliminera behovet av att komma ihåg IP-adressen; istället används domännamnet för webbadressen. |
Sammanfattningsvis tilldelar DHCP-servern IP-adresserna till klientdatorer, medan DNS-servern löser dem. De är två viktiga tekniker som utvecklats för att vi ska kunna använda nätverket eller Internet bekvämt. Dessutom är både DHCP och DNS viktiga verktyg i nätverksadministratörens verktygslåda för att hantera alla IP-enheter i ett företagsnätverk.